Advancements in Eco-Friendly Formulations
As consumers become increasingly aware of environmental issues, the demand for eco-friendly cleaning agents has surged. Manufacturers are now focusing on developing formulations that minimize environmental impact while maintaining effectiveness. This involves creating biodegradable ingredients and reducing harmful chemicals in their products. By leveraging plant-based ingredients, manufacturers can create cleaning agents that are not only effective but also safe for the environment.

Innovations in Packaging
Sustainable packaging is gaining traction as consumers seek to reduce waste. Manufacturers are exploring alternatives to traditional plastic packaging, including recycled materials and biodegradable containers. Innovations such as refillable containers and concentrated formulas also help reduce waste by minimizing the amount of packaging needed. This shift not only appeals to environmentally conscious consumers but also helps companies stand out in a competitive market.
Emphasis on Health and Safety
In light of the recent global health crisis, there has been an increased focus on the role of cleaning agents in promoting hygiene. Manufacturers are researching and developing products with antibacterial and antiviral properties. By creating cleaning agents designed to combat pathogens, they contribute to safer environments in households, workplaces, and public spaces. This emphasis on health and safety will likely shape the future of cleaning agent formulations.
